2019 Pulitzer Prizes
Fiction
The Overstory, by Richard Powers (W.W. Norton)
An ingeniously structured narrative that branches and canopies like the trees at the core of the story whose wonder and connectivity echo those of the humans living amongst them.
Finalists:
The Great Believers, by Rebecca Makkai (Viking)
There There, by Tommy Orange (Alfred A. Knopf)
History
Frederick Douglass: Prophet of Freedom, by David W. Blight (Simon & Schuster)
A breathtaking history that demonstrates the scope of Frederick Douglass’ influence through deep research on his writings, his intellectual evolution and his relationships.
Finalists:
American Eden: David Hosack, Botany, and Medicine in the Garden of the Early Republic, by Victoria Johnson (Liveright/W.W. Norton)
Civilizing Torture: An American Tradition, by W. Fitzhugh Brundage (Belknap Press of Harvard University Press)
Biography
The New Negro: The Life of Alain Locke, by Jeffrey C. Stewart (Oxford University Press)
A panoramic view of the personal trials and artistic triumphs of the father of the Harlem Renaissance and the movement he inspired.
Finalists:
Proust's Duchess: How Three Celebrated Women Captured the Imagination of Fin-de-Siècle Paris, by Caroline Weber (Alfred A. Knopf)
The Road Not Taken: Edward Lansdale and the American Tragedy in Vietnam, by Max Boot (Liveright/W.W. Norton)
Poetry
Be With, by Forrest Gander (New Directions)
A collection of elegies that grapple with sudden loss, and the difficulties of expressing grief and yearning for the departed.
Finalists:
feeld, by Jos Charles (Milkweed Editions)
Like, by A. E. Stallings (Farrar, Straus and Giroux)
General Nonfiction
Amity and Prosperity: One Family and the Fracturing of America, by Eliza Griswold (Farrar, Straus and Giroux)
A classic American story, grippingly told, of an Appalachian family struggling to retain its middle class status in the shadow of destruction wreaked by corporate fracking.
Finalists:
In a Day’s Work: The Fight to End Sexual Violence Against America’s Most Vulnerable Workers, by Bernice Yeung (The New Press)
Rising: Dispatches from the New American Shore, by Elizabeth Rush (Milkweed Editions)
Drama
Fairview, by Jackie Sibblies Drury
A hard-hitting drama that examines race in a highly conceptual, layered structure, ultimately bringing audiences into the actors’ community to face deep-seated prejudices.
Finalists:
Dance Nation, by Clare Barron
What the Constitution Means to Me, by Heidi Schreck

揭發川普醜聞 紐時與華爾街日報獲普立茲獎
「紐約時報」與「華爾街日報」各自調查美國總統川普一家的報導,16日獲普立茲獎(Pulitzer Prize)肯定。
普立茲獎理事會在紐約哥倫比亞大學的頒獎典禮上宣布,紐時調查川普一家的財務狀況,「揭穿川普聲稱財富都是白手起家累積而成的說法,並揭露充斥逃稅手段的企業帝國」,獲得聲譽卓著的普立茲獎解釋性報導獎。
華爾街日報報導川普在2016年競選總統期間,向兩名聲稱曾與他有染的女性支付封口費,獲得國內報導獎。
「南佛羅里達太陽哨兵報」(South Florida Sun Sentinel)報導道格拉斯中學(Marjory Stoneman Douglas High School)2018年2月發生屠殺事件前後,學校與執法官員處理方式不當,榮獲公共服務獎肯定。
在突發新聞獎方面,「匹茲堡郵報」(Pittsburgh Post-Gazette)因報導匹茲堡一座猶太教堂2018年10月發生造成11人死亡的槍擊案獲獎。
非營利組織ProPublica的德瑞爾(Hannah Dreier)撰寫一系列報導,敘述紐約長島的薩爾瓦多移民在當局掃蕩MS-13黑幫組織時陷入困境,獲得特稿寫作獎。
美聯社報導葉門戰爭獲國際報導獎。
路透社除揭露緬甸對洛興雅穆斯林犯下的暴行,獲得國際報導獎外,也因拍攝移民從中美洲跋涉前往美國的照片獲得突發新聞攝影獎。
在其他獎項方面,鮑爾斯(Richard Powers)的「樹語」(The Overstory)獲得普立茲小說獎,德魯瑞(Jackie Sibblies Drury)的「美景鎮」(Fairview)獲得戲劇獎。
普立茲歷史獎頒給「弗雷德里克.道格拉斯:自由先知」(Frederick Douglass: Prophet of Freedom)作者布萊特(David Blight),自傳獎則頒給撰寫「新黑人:阿蘭.洛克的一生」(The New Negro: The Life of Alain Locke)的史都華(Jeffrey Stewart)。
甘德爾(Forrest Gander)的Be With贏得普立茲詩作獎。
葛里斯沃德(Eliza Griswold)的「小鎮與繁榮:一個家庭與美國頁岩氣開採」(Amity and Prosperity: One Family and the Fracturing of America)榮獲非小說獎。
普立茲音樂獎則頒給瑞德(Ellen Reid)的歌劇作品p r i s m。
特殊貢獻獎頒給「靈魂歌后」艾瑞莎弗蘭克林(Aretha Franklin),表揚她對音樂的貢獻,以及馬里蘭州安納波利斯「首都報」(Capital Gazette)的員工,這家報社在2018年6月槍擊案失去5名職員。

The Latest: 2 newspapers cited for reporting on Trump
NEW YORK — The Latest on the Pulitzer Prizes (all times local):
3:40 p.m.
The Wall Street Journal and The New York Times have been awarded Pulitzer Prizes for their reporting on President Donald Trump.
The Journal won its Pulitzer in national reporting for its investigations of hush money payments orchestrated by the president’s former lawyer, Michael Cohen, to silence women who claimed to have had affairs with Trump.
The New York Times was awarded a Pulitzer in explanatory reporting for investigation of Trump family tax schemes that helped the president’s father pass on millions of dollars to his children while minimizing inheritance taxes.
Trump has denied having affairs with the women.
He has also denied that his family did anything improper regarding his taxes, calling the Times report a “hit piece.”
——
3:35 p.m.
Aretha Franklin has been given an honorary Pulitzer Prize, cited posthumously for her extraordinary career.
Pulitzer judges also awarded Richard Powers’ innovative novel “The Overstory” the fiction prize and named David W. Blight’s 900-page “Frederick Douglass: Prophet of Freedom” the best work of history.
On Monday, the biography prize went to Jeffrey C. Stewart’s “The New Negro: The Life of Alain Locke,” and the drama award to “Fairview,” by Jackie Sibblies Drury. Eliza Griswold’s “Amity and Prosperity: One Family and the Fracturing of America” won for general nonfiction, and Ellen Reid’s opera “p r i s m” for music. The poetry award was given to Forrest Gander’s elegiac “Be With.”
Franklin, who died last summer, is the first woman singled out for an honorary Pulitzer, which has been given to Bob Dylan and John Coltrane, among others.
——
3:30 p.m.
A team of Associated Press journalists has won a Pulitzer Prize in international reporting for their work documenting torture, graft and starvation in Yemen’s brutal civil war.
The prize was announced Monday in New York at Columbia University.
Reporter Maggie Michael, photographer Nariman El-Mofty and videographer Maad al-Zikry spent a year uncovering atrocities and suffering in Yemen.
In a series of stories, they told of how people in parts of Yemen were reduced to eating leaves while corrupt officials diverted international food aid.
Reuters also won for international reporting for work that cost two of its staffers their liberty: shedding light on a brutal crackdown on Rohingya Muslims by security forces in Buddhist-majority Myanmar.
Reporters Wa Lone and Kyaw Soe Oo are serving a seven-year sentence after being convicted of violating the country’s Official Secrets Act. Their supporters say the two were framed in retaliation for their reporting.
——
9:10 a.m.
The newest winners of the Pulitzer Prizes in journalism and the arts are set to be revealed.
This year’s honorees will be announced Monday at Columbia University in New York.
The journalism awards will recognize exceptional work in 2018 by U.S. newspapers, magazines and online outlets. There are 14 categories for reporting, photography, criticism, commentary and cartoons.
Arts prizes are awarded in seven categories, including fiction, drama and music.
The first journalism prizes were awarded in 1917, and they have come to be considered the field’s most prestigious honour in the U.S.
The contest was established by newspaper publisher Joseph Pulitzer.
Winners of the public service award receive a gold medal. The other awards carry a prize of $15,000 each.
